Transaction 33a96aa717f176596982dea081652d9dee981c31862250a668601194851284fc
1 Input
1 Output
-
33a96aa717f176596982dea081652d9dee981c31862250a668601194851284fc:0
- value
- 220945
- script pubkey
- OP_0 OP_PUSHBYTES_20 39c435c0ec7eb1084d2bcbe75e64b250aba97583
- address
- bc1q88zrts8v06cssnfte0n4ue9j2z46javrfnhpsf